Earlier this year, our team conducted a survey within a federal ministry house based in Abuja. The results were eye-opening. With the conventional cleaning model, the ministry employed 14 cleaners for their daily maintenance operations. Upon introducing a single Hako Sweeper Machine, the staffing requirement dropped to 8 cleaners(including a supervisor), while still achieving superior cleanliness standards.
The financial implication? In the first year alone, incorporating Hako equipment resulted in an 11.3% reduction in their cleaning budget, even after factoring in the procurement cost of the equipment. By the second year, the cumulative savings had grown to 19.7% of their two-year cleaning budget.
